What Is Caffeinated Coffee?

Caffeine is found in many foods and beverages, including coffee, teas, chocolate, and many sports and energy drinks. Coffee contains 95-200 mg of caffeine per cup black tea contains 25-110 mg of caffeine per cup. Green tea contains 30-50 mg of caffeine per cup. Is caffeinated coffee good for you? Why Is Espresso Roast Different?

Espresso is roasted for a longer time, usually past the second crack, so it has a toasted and deeper flavor The beans are also roasted for longer, so it removes a lot of the acidity while releasing more oiliness. What Is The Difference Between Brikka And Moka?

moka espresso tends to be a bit watery and lacks crema It can also be bitter due to being over-extracted. Brikka is also said to be able to make a tastier latte than Moka.
